will this install over 0.3 or should old version be completely removed 1st ?
or can I have both installed side by side ? |

On Windows, at least, you can direct it to install in a different location and run two versions. The only values stored in the registry are ones relating to window position, find text, etc, so aren't important.

Also, note that your settings will be shared across multiple installs. This works and won't cause any problems.
